Date | Name | Activity | Value |
|---|---|---|---|
Nov 25, 2025 | xxxxxxxxxxxxx | $1015566 | |
Jun 05, 2025 | xxxxxxxxxxxxx | $599999955 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$9035 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$261346 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$322324 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1585200 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 81,725,123 | Institution | 9.78% | 4,548,003,095 | |
| 75,811,856 | Institution | 9.07% | 4,218,929,786 | |
| 50,074,109 | Insider | 5.99% | 2,786,624,166 | |
| 33,748,397 | Institution | 4.04% | 1,878,098,293 | |
| 29,544,793 | Institution | 3.53% | 1,644,167,730 | |
| 24,772,068 | Institution | 2.96% | 1,378,565,584 | |
| 19,694,109 | Institution | 2.36% | 1,095,977,166 | |
| 14,795,099 | Institution | 1.77% | 823,347,259 | |
| 14,047,969 | Institution | 1.68% | 781,769,475 | |
| 13,421,292 | Institution | 1.61% | 746,894,900 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 75,811,856 | Institution | 9.07% | 4,218,929,786 | |
| 24,772,068 | Institution | 2.96% | 1,378,565,584 | |
| 14,047,969 | Institution | 1.68% | 781,769,475 | |
| 13,405,836 | Institution | 1.60% | 746,034,773 | |
| 12,007,412 | Institution | 1.44% | 668,212,478 | |
| 10,089,986 | Institution | 1.21% | 561,507,721 | |
| 10,003,351 | Institution | 1.20% | 556,686,483 | |
| 9,932,779 | Institution | 1.19% | 552,759,151 | |
| 8,874,048 | Institution | 1.06% | 493,840,771 | |
| 8,189,546 | Institution | 0.98% | 455,748,235 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 25,197,805 | Institution | 3.02% | 1,501,285,222 | |
| 20,172,118 | Institution | 2.41% | 1,201,854,790 | |
| 17,329,284 | Institution | 2.07% | 1,032,478,741 | |
| 17,259,429 | Institution | 2.07% | 974,985,144 | |
| 9,691,192 | Institution | 1.16% | 539,314,835 | |
| 9,488,040 | Institution | 1.14% | 567,289,912 | |
| 9,227,418 | Institution | 1.10% | 521,256,843 | |
| 7,362,320 | Institution | 0.88% | 438,647,026 | |
| 5,601,448 | Institution | 0.67% | 316,425,798 | |
| 4,958,447 | Institution | 0.59% | 295,424,272 |